The Mid-American Conference (MAC) will host its 2015 Football Media Day on Wednesday, July 29, from 11:00 am to 3:00 pm, from Ford Field in Detroit. The MAC Football Media Day kicks off the season, which officially begins on Thursday, Sept. 3, and will conclude with the 2015 Marathon MAC Football Championship Game on Friday, Dec. 4 from Ford Field.
Joining MAC Commissioner, Dr. Jon Steinbrecher will be all 13 head coaches from the member institutions and two student-athletes from each university. Commissioner Steinbrecher will begin Football Media Day and address the media at 11:00 am. All head coaches and student-athletes will be available to the media throughout the morning.Â

2015 MAC Media Day Participants
Akron: Head Coach Terry Bowden; LB Jatavis Brown; DL Cody Grice
Ball State: Head Coach Pete Lembo; OL Jacob Richard; DL Darnell Smith
Bowling Green: Head Coach Dino Babers; QB Matt Johnson; DL Zach Colvin
Buffalo: Head Coach Lance Leipold; QB Joe Licata; LB Okezie Alozie Â
Central Michigan: Offensive Coordinator/Quarterbacks Coach Morris Watts; Defensive Coordinator/Linebackers Coach Greg Colby; QB Cooper Rush; OL Nick Beamish
Eastern Michigan: Head Coach Chris Creighton; DL Pat O'Connor; QB Reginald Bell Jr.
Kent State: Head Coach Paul Haynes; DL Nate Terhune; OL Anthony Pruitt
Miami: Head Coach Chuck Martin; LB Kent Kern; OL Trevan Brown
Northern Illinois: Head Coach Rod Carey; QB Drew Hare; DB Paris Logan
Ohio: Head Coach Frank Solich; LB Jovan Johnson; OL Lucas Powell
Toledo: Head Coach Matt Campbell; RB Kareem Hunt; DE Trent Voss
UMass: Head Coach Mark Whipple; QB Blake Frohnapfel; LB Jovan Santos-Knox
Western Michigan: Head Coach P.J. Fleck; RB Jarvion Franklin; QB Zach Terrell
